Tension in Ekiti as newborn goes missing in hospital

Chaos erupted at a health facility in Ado Ekiti, the capital of Ekiti State, on Monday morning after it was discovered that a newborn baby was missing, according to Nigerian Tribune.
In response to the alarming situation, the state Police Command apprehended four suspects in connection with the incident.
A source said, “It was when the nurses on duty wanted to cater to the baby in the morning that it was discovered that the child, said to be delivered on Sunday evening, was nowhere to be found.”
Another source, who reiterated that the baby’s disappearance was a source of concern, said, “The situation caused pandemonium as the mother of the baby, staff of the health facility, and traders in the nearby market were all perplexed by the occurrence.”
When contacted, the Ekiti Police Public Relations Officer, Sunday Abutu, disclosed that the state Commissioner of Police, Joseph Eribo, had tasked law enforcement agents to move swiftly into the matter and ensure recovery of the baby.
Abutu said, “The CP has directed the State Criminal Investigation Department to conduct a thorough investigation and ensure the recovery of the baby.
“Meanwhile, four suspects have been arrested in connection with the crime and are giving us credible information that will aid the investigation process.”
